So, we are going to the movies next weekend and i really want to kiss her on this date.

My strategy was greeting her with a kiss (cheek) and hug. Then when we are queueing touch her, like rest mi arm on her shoulder or hold hands? In the movie hold hands. Finally, when we are out of the movie kiss her while we wait for out parents to come and get us (btw, we both are 17)

 

Any improvements? Im nervous because we have been very close friends for 3 years.

I definitely think you should do the kiss on cheek at greeting and touching throughout. This is normal dating and will give a gauge to how she will react physically to something more major like a kiss. The only thing that might be an issue is kissing outside while waiting for her parents. Unless they are habitually late this will add unnecessary stress, if not for you, likely for her. Plus there will be lots of people around--difficult for a first kiss. Why don't you see if parents will let you guys go for dessert afterward or something like that. That way with the warm-up that you have done and a little alone time that's not smack in middle of movie you should be able to create an opportunity. good luck

Start with hand holding, putting your arm around her. If she leans into you, wants to touch you,smiles, blushes, etc this should be a good indicator. Body language is key.....if the mood is right between you two, go for it.
